结构动力反应模拟试验系统的研制
Development of a Seismic Response Modification Devices Testing System
【摘要】 介绍了在结构动力反应模拟试验系统的研制过程中遇到的结构技术难题以及相应的解决办法。其中包括结构自反力体系的概念设计、结构设计与计算、台体稳定分析、动力反应分析等。这一大型抗震试验系统由美国加州通局CALTRANS)、圣迭戈加利福尼亚大学(UCSD)和MTS公司联合研制,将用于土木工程中阻尼器、隔震支座装置的足尺和实时动力试验。
【Abstract】 Some technical difficulties involved in the "SRMD Testing System", developed by CALTRANS, UCSD and MTS Company , and the methods to handle them are introduced in this paper. The conception design of the self-reacting frame, supporting structure design , stability of platen and dynamic analysis for the structure are the important contents for the establishment of the system and its future usage. This testing system will be used in real-time dynamic or seismic tests of full-scale dampers, isolation bearings, and displacement limiting devices in bridges or buildings. It can also be used as a shaking table. The whole developing process and experience will be a treasure to any other similar projects in the future.
【Key words】 seismic isolation; energy dissipation; shaking table; earthquake-resistant test;
